Sarcopenia as determined using preoperative computed tomography could be used to predict postoperative major complication and prognosis in patients with resected NSCLC. Our results may provide some important information for preoperative management.
In NSCLC patients, positive EGFR mutation status may be associated with longer VDT, which seemed to have a slowly progressive and less-aggressive character. More accurate evaluation of VDT may be helpful for understanding the natural history of EGFR mutation-positive NSCLC and treatment with EGFR tyrosine kinase inhibitors.
It is essential to understand individual pulmonary anatomy, and the relationship between the tumor and surrounding organ, when lung resection is conducted. Recently, many anomalous pulmonary venous variations have been detected using three-dimensional computed tomography (3D-CT). Herein, we report the case of a 62-year-old women with lung cancer and an anomalous right upper lobe pulmonary vein that drained into the left atrium between the pulmonary artery and bronchus. Preoperative 3D-CT clearly demonstrated the anomalous pulmonary vein, and we safely performed lung resection by thoracoscopic surgery. Therefore, 3D-CT images can help ensure the safety of patients with aberrant vasculature during lung resection.
